Gladys Theresa DeFazio Feldman, a long-time resident of Wayne County and Canaan Township, died peacefully at her home in Waymart on Sunday afternoon, December 5, 2021, surrounded by a loving family. Gladys, daughter of Frank E. DeFazio and Gladys E. Derr DeFazio is survived by her husband of 63 years, Harry. Gladys was born January 29, 1940 in Archbald, Pennsylvania. Due to her father’s mining accident, the family relocated to a small farm off Bear Swamp Road in Cherry Ridge. It was there that she attended Rickard’s School with her five siblings and cherished her lifelong friendships from those days. Prior to Gladys’ 1957 Honesdale H.S. graduation, she worked part-time as a checker at Honesdale’s newly opened Acme Market. It was there that Gladys met her future husband, Harry, who also worked a part-time job as a bagger. In February 1958, Harry joined the Marines and was stationed at El Toro, Santa Ana, CA. In late October 1958, Harry came home on leave and was met by Gladys at The Scranton Bus Depot. It was on the way home to Cherry Ridge that the already engaged couple decided to marry and were wed on November 1, 1958. After a two-week honeymoon, Harry reported back to California and Gladys remained in Pennsylvania until Harry returned for her in the spring of 1959, at which time they drove cross country to California. Years later, after raising three children, Gladys returned to school at the Mercedian School of Practical Nursing, Scranton, PA. earning her diploma in 1979. Gladys was employed as an LPN at St. Joseph’s/Marian Community Hospital in Carbondale for 22 years. Gladys is survived by three children: Elizabeth A. Derrick and husband, Ronald, Waymart; Daniel F.
